|
@@ -470,12 +470,6 @@ public class MzPharmacyController {
|
|
resultMap.put("message", "次数不能为空");
|
|
resultMap.put("message", "次数不能为空");
|
|
return resultMap;
|
|
return resultMap;
|
|
}
|
|
}
|
|
- int i = mzPharmacyService.queryConfirmFlagByRealNo(mzChargeDetail.getRealNo());
|
|
|
|
- if(i == 3 || i == 4){
|
|
|
|
- resultMap.put("code", -1);
|
|
|
|
- resultMap.put("message", "发药失败,该处方已退药或已退费");
|
|
|
|
- return resultMap;
|
|
|
|
- }
|
|
|
|
resultMap = mzPharmacyService.sendMedicineProcessing(mzChargeDetail, tokenUser);
|
|
resultMap = mzPharmacyService.sendMedicineProcessing(mzChargeDetail, tokenUser);
|
|
if(mzChargeDetail.getGroupNo().equals("71")){
|
|
if(mzChargeDetail.getGroupNo().equals("71")){
|
|
dispensingSocketService.sendToMedicine(mzChargeDetail.getPatientId(),chargeDetailPharmacyVo.getWinNo());
|
|
dispensingSocketService.sendToMedicine(mzChargeDetail.getPatientId(),chargeDetailPharmacyVo.getWinNo());
|
|
@@ -508,7 +502,6 @@ public class MzPharmacyController {
|
|
}
|
|
}
|
|
for (int i = 0; i < chargeDetailPharmacyVos.size(); i++) {
|
|
for (int i = 0; i < chargeDetailPharmacyVos.size(); i++) {
|
|
MzChargeDetail mzChargeDetail = chargeDetailPharmacyVos.get(i).getMzChargeDetail();
|
|
MzChargeDetail mzChargeDetail = chargeDetailPharmacyVos.get(i).getMzChargeDetail();
|
|
- mzChargeDetail.setGroupNo("71");
|
|
|
|
resultMap = mzPharmacyService.sendMedicineProcessing(mzChargeDetail, tokenUser);
|
|
resultMap = mzPharmacyService.sendMedicineProcessing(mzChargeDetail, tokenUser);
|
|
dispensingSocketService.sendToMedicine(mzChargeDetail.getPatientId(),chargeDetailPharmacyVos.get(i).getWinNo());
|
|
dispensingSocketService.sendToMedicine(mzChargeDetail.getPatientId(),chargeDetailPharmacyVos.get(i).getWinNo());
|
|
}
|
|
}
|